I have a table where I want to "Fill Down" some rows. I highlight the entire column and select Fill Down but nothing happens. A formula popls up that says = Table.FillDown(Source,{"Column1","Column6}) so I feel like I'm doing it right.
The error must be on my end or is there something wrong with my data? See screen shot with arrows I drew on where I want to apply fill down.
Solved! Go to Solution.
Hi @Anonymous ,
Please replace your value to null, then you can use the Fill Down.
